It's a beautiful bond and relationship. A farmer is a craftsman of the highest order, coaxing life, food and nourishment from the ground so chefs can create their art. We have partners throughout New York, New Jersey, and Connecticut and we get as much produce as possible, whenever possible. 

​

Many of the farms we work with focus on community education, and regenerative agriculture, are generational family farms, (some)organic, and so much more. What it really comes down to are the people who wake up every day and make our growing season the best it can be so we all benefit. This is how we create resilient communities while deepening our relationship with the earth.

NECTARINES
(Prunus persica), smooth-skinned 
peach
 of the rose family (Rosaceae) that is grown throughout the warmer temperate regions of both the Northern and Southern hemispheres. A genetic variant of common peaches, the nectarine was most likely domesticated in China more than 4,000 years ago. The expression of a recessive allele is thought to be responsible for the smooth skin of nectarine fruits, which lack the fuzzy trichomes (plant hairs) characteristic of peach fruits. Nectarines are a source of vitamins A and C and are commonly eaten fresh or cooked in conserves, jams, and pies.
